    Ronaldo Says Portugal’s World Cup Victory Was a Fitting Tribute to Diogo Jota

    TORONTO: Portugal captain Cristiano Ronaldo described his side’s dramatic FIFA World Cup Round of 16 qualification as a poignant tribute to former teammate Diogo Jota, saying it was an “unbelievable coincidence” that the victory came almost exactly one year after the Liverpool forward’s death.

    Portugal defeated Croatia 2-1 on Thursday with a stoppage-time winner from Goncalo Ramos to advance to the knockout stage. Following the match, Ronaldo and his teammates held up Jota’s number 21 jersey in tribute to the late forward.

    Speaking after the victory, Ronaldo said the squad had discussed the significance of the date before kick-off.

    “The coincidence of life, it’s unbelievable,” Ronaldo said. “We knew it before the game. It was a so special moment. We spoke today, our group, about that, the coincidence of life. It’s unbelievable.”

    Ronaldo also wore a number 21 jersey during his post-match television interviews in honour of his former international teammate.

    How did Portugal honour Diogo Jota?

    Portugal head coach Roberto Martinez said the victory carried added emotional significance for both the team and the country’s supporters.

    He said Portugal’s progression to the Round of 16 made the occasion especially meaningful because it coincided with a year in which the national team continued to honour Jota’s memory.

    “For Portuguese fans this is a very happy day and also because of the meaning of the game,” Martinez said. “We’ve moved to the next phase, to the Round of 16, in a year where we honoured Diogo Jota.”

    The team’s tribute followed an emotional post-match ceremony in which players gathered with Jota’s jersey after securing qualification.

    What happened to Diogo Jota?

    Jota and his brother, Andre Silva, were killed in a car crash in Spain on July 3 last year while the Portugal international was travelling back to England to join Liverpool for pre-season training.

    The tragedy prompted an outpouring of tributes from across the football world, with teammates, clubs and supporters remembering the forward for his contributions to both club and country.

    Earlier in this World Cup, Portugal also paid tribute to Jota before its opening match against the Democratic Republic of Congo, when a black-and-white image of the late forward was displayed on the stadium’s giant screen in Houston.

    Portugal will now face Spain in the Round of 16 as they continue their campaign with the memory of Jota remaining a source of inspiration for the squad.
